The coverage of SARS-CoV-2 vaccination and the willingness to receive the SARS-CoV-2 variant vaccine among employees in China.

Abstract

BACKGROUND

COVID-19, which is caused by SARS-CoV-2, is a major global health threat. The dominant variant of SARS-CoV-2 has changed over time due to continuous evolution. We aimed to evaluate the coverage of SARS-CoV-2 vaccination among employees in China, explore their willingness to receive the SARS-CoV-2 variant vaccine and examine the potential factors influencing vaccination coverage and willingness.

METHODS

A cross-sectional epidemiological survey was conducted online from January 1, 2022, to January 30, 2022. The information collected in the survey included sociodemographic characteristics, lifestyle habits, vaccination coverage, willingness to be vaccinated against SARS-CoV-2 variants and the reasons for vaccination and willingness. Multivariable logistic regression models were used to assess the associations of potential factors with the rate of vaccination and the willingness to be vaccinated.

RESULTS

Among 62,395 eligible participants, the coverage of SARS-CoV-2 vaccination was 98.9% for at least one dose and 70.1% for a booster. The great majority of vaccinated individuals (94.4%) voluntarily received the vaccine. A total of 60,694 respondents (97.7%) were willing to be vaccinated against SARS-CoV-2 variants, mainly due to confidence in the effectiveness of vaccines (92.8%). A total of 1431 respondents were unwilling to be vaccinated, mainly because of concerns about the adverse effects of vaccines (77.6%). Longer education duration was associated with a higher rate of SARS-CoV-2 vaccination and willingness to be vaccinated. General or poor health status and having no history of influenza vaccination were associated with a lower rate of SARS-CoV-2 vaccination and willingness to be vaccinated. Additionally, we observed a significant positive association of abuse experience with the willingness to be vaccinated.

CONCLUSION

Although the rate of SARS-CoV-2 vaccination and the willingness to be vaccinated were relatively high in the study population, there were still some respondents with vaccine hesitancy. Relevant strategies based on significant related factors should be developed and implemented to encourage vaccination.

摘要

背景

由 SARS-CoV-2 引起的 COVID-19 是一项重大的全球健康威胁。由于不断进化,SARS-CoV-2 的优势变体随着时间的推移而发生变化。我们旨在评估中国员工中 SARS-CoV-2 疫苗接种的覆盖率,探讨他们对 SARS-CoV-2 变体疫苗的接种意愿,并研究潜在因素对疫苗接种覆盖率和接种意愿的影响。

方法

2022 年 1 月 1 日至 1 月 30 日进行了一项在线横断面流行病学调查。调查收集的信息包括社会人口学特征、生活方式习惯、疫苗接种覆盖率、对 SARS-CoV-2 变体的接种意愿以及接种和意愿的原因。使用多变量逻辑回归模型评估潜在因素与接种率和接种意愿的关联。

结果

在 62395 名合格参与者中,至少接种一剂 SARS-CoV-2 疫苗的覆盖率为 98.9%,接种加强针的覆盖率为 70.1%。绝大多数接种者(94.4%)自愿接种疫苗。共有 60694 名(97.7%)受访者愿意接种 SARS-CoV-2 变体疫苗,主要是因为对疫苗有效性有信心(92.8%)。共有 1431 名受访者不愿意接种疫苗,主要是因为担心疫苗的不良反应(77.6%)。受教育时间较长与 SARS-CoV-2 疫苗接种率和接种意愿较高有关。一般或较差的健康状况以及没有流感疫苗接种史与 SARS-CoV-2 疫苗接种率和接种意愿较低有关。此外,我们观察到滥用经历与接种意愿呈显著正相关。

结论

尽管研究人群中 SARS-CoV-2 疫苗接种率和接种意愿相对较高,但仍有一些受访者对疫苗犹豫不决。应根据相关重要因素制定和实施相关策略,鼓励接种疫苗。
